#3c13c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c13c9 is composed of 23.5% red, 7.5%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.1% cyan, 90.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 253.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 43.1%. #3c13c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#7826ff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3c13c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c13c9 has RGB values of R:60, G:19,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 3937225.
| Hex triplet | 3c13c9 | #3c13c9 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 60, 19, 201 | rgb(60,19,201) |
| RGB Percent | 23.5, 7.5, 78.8 | rgb(23.5%,7.5%,78.8%) |
| CMYK | 70, 91, 0, 21 | |
| HSL | 253.5°, 82.7, 43.1 | hsl(253.5,82.7%,43.1%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 253.5°, 90.5, 78.8 | |
| Web Safe | 3300cc | #3300cc |
| CIE-LAB | 28.493, 63.415, -83.221 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 12.637, 5.643, 55.678 |
| xyY | 0.171, 0.076, 5.643 |
| CIE-LCH | 28.493, 104.629, 307.307 |
| CIE-LUV | 28.493, -2.444, -102.305 |
| Hunter-Lab | 23.755, 53.387, -122.341 |
| Binary | 00111100, 00010011, 11001001 |

Shades and Tints of #3c13c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f4f1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3c13c9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6874 is the less saturated color, while #3302da is the most saturated one.
